Fine motor skills are crucial for children aged 5-6, as they lay the foundation for various essential tasks in their daily lives and academic journey. At this age, children are increasingly expected to perform activities that require dexterity, such as writing, cutting with scissors, and buttoning their clothes. Focusing on fine motor skills can significantly enhance their hand-eye coordination, hand strength, and overall dexterity.
Teaching the letter "A," for example, can be approached through various engaging activities that promote these skills. Children can practice tracing the letter, forming "A" with playdough, or cutting out letter "A" shapes from paper. These activities not only support letter recognition but also allow children to refine their grip and control, which is vital for their handwriting development in the future.
Furthermore, fine motor skills contribute to a child's confidence and independence. Mastering tasks involving manipulation of objects boosts their self-esteem, encouraging exploration and creativity. Parents and teachers should prioritize fine motor skill activities, as they are key to fostering children's cognitive, emotional, and social growth. In summary, nurturing fine motor skills prepares children for success in school and beyond, making it a vital focus for early childhood education.
